Getting Students Involved In Science

About 45 students from Murdoch University have been helping establish monitoring plots on the Corridor.

Student Eliza-Jane Jacques added: “It’s been heartening to see the emergence of native tree saplings like marri and jarrah in certain sections of the cleared corridor.”

Student Taelum Slijderink said the experience had given her and fellow students a first-hand insight into the environmental impacts of clearing, and what is required for successful restoration.

“Learning about this will give us a better idea of how to deal with similar situations once we’re in the workforce,” she said.
